Guided tours of Parliament
Take a free guided tour and discover the history, functions and art of Canada’s Parliament! Until late January 2019, you can take a free tour of the iconic Centre Block which is home to the Senate, House of Commons, Library of Parliament and the Peace Tower. When Parliament’s Centre Block closes to the public for a decade-long rehabilitation, two new tours will be offered instead starting on February 1st, 2019: the interim home of the House of Commons (West Block on Parliament Hill), and the interim home of the Senate (Senate of Canada Building). Tickets for these two tours can be reserved online. Schedules and tour routes are subject to change or cancellation without notice due to parliamentary activity. Groups of 10 or more visitors must book tours in advance.
